About Dakota Valley Electric Cooperative
Dakota Valley Electric Cooperative is headquartered in Edgeley, North Dakota and provides electricity in 8 counties within North Dakota. Recently filed reports by the company showed a total customer base of 6,865 customers. Exactly 5,671 are residential customers, 474 are commercial customers and 720 are industrial accounts. Consumers of Dakota Valley Electric Cooperative pay an average residential electricity rate of 11.59 cents per kilowatt hour. This is 25.88% below the US average price of 15.64 cents, resulting in the company ranking 831st lowest for average electricity price out of 2893 companies in the US. Of the 699,060 megawatt hours the supplier sold and dispossessed, 98.06% were via retail sales. Of the megawatt hours they sourced, 699,060 megawatt hours were procured on the wholesale electricity market. In 2022, the supplier had revenue of $56,536,600 from retail electricity sales to end users.
Consumers of the supplier have an average monthly residential power bill of $204.76. This is 71.46% more than the North Dakota average of $109.94. The provider is not associated with any electricity generation plants and all of the electricity that they sell to their customers must be purchased from other providers.
Dakota Valley Electric Cooperative reported a yearly loss of about 1.94% of the electricity that they generate. Loss of energy due to heat dissipation during electricity transmission and other causes is part of operating in the electricity generation business and companies must report these losses. This percentage of loss results in them receiving a ranking of 5th best out of 33 providers who report energy loss in the state and 188th best out of 3517 in the nation.
